Nurturing Kindness Within: 5 Pathways to Self-Compassion

In the tapestry of life, moments of struggle are inevitable. It's during these times that the power of self-compassion shines brightest. Cultivating a gentle heart towards ourselves is not about downplaying our setbacks, but rather understanding them with warmth. This practice allows us to recover from adversity and approach life with a renewed sense of strength. Here are 5 methods to ignite self-compassion within your heart.

  • Recognize Your Pain: The first step towards self-compassion is acknowledging our own suffering. Don't belittle your emotions. Allow yourself to experience them fully.
  • Be Gentle with Your Inner Voice: Treat yourself with the same compassion that you would offer a dear loved one going through a challenging time. Replace judgment with encouragement.
  • Engage in Present Moment Awareness: Focus your attention to the present moment, acknowledging your feelings without resistance. This helps anchor you and reduce stress.
  • Prioritize Your Well-Being: Make time for activities that offer you pleasure. This could span anything from exercising to communicating with loved ones.
  • Connect with Others: Remember, you are not alone. Don't be afraid from reaching out with friends when you need it most.
